The Nationwide Park Service introduced on Monday that it’ll restore and restore a statue of Accomplice Basic Albert Pike.
“The Nationwide Park Service immediately introduced that it’ll restore and reinstall the bronze statue of Albert Pike, which was overthrown and destroyed throughout riots in June 2020,” Monday announcement Learn from the Nationwide Park Service.
“The restoration is in accordance with the federal obligations beneath the Historic Preservation Act and the latest government orders to beautify the capital of the nation and to exist already current photographs,” it added.

On June 19, 2020, often known as JuneteENTH, the day that acknowledges the tip of slavery in the USA, demonstrators the statue of pike fell over And set it on hearth.
Pike, who was a southern common within the civil struggle, additionally served as one Associate Justice from the Supreme Courtroom of Arkansas.
The vandalization occurred throughout the anti-racism riots that broke out by the nation after the dying of George Floyd in Minneapolis.
